Menampilkan status port TCP windows
Setelah melakukan installasi XAMPP ternyata service apache nggak bisa dijalankan dan selalu ada pesan busy, kalo dilihat daripesannya sepertinya untukport 80 yang akan digunakan oleh apache sudah ada yang memakainya, sehingga service apache nggak bisa di jalankan dan selalu muncul pesan busy. Untuk menyakinkan apakah port tersebut sudah dipakai aplikasi lain bisa di cek dengan cara berikut:
Menggunakan GUI (graphical user interface)
- Download dan Install TCPView di alamat http://www.sysinternals.com/ntw2k/source/tcpview.shtml
- Kemudian untuk menjalankan aplikasi tersebut tinggal double klik Tcpview.exe
Menggunakan command-line
Untuk menampilkan port dan process id
- > netstat -a -o
- > tcpvcon
- > portqry -local
Menggunakan VBscript
‘ This code produces output very similar to the ‘netstat -an’ command.
‘ It requires that the target machine have SNMP and the WMI SNMP ‘ Provider installed.
‘ —— SCRIPT CONFIGURATION ——
strComputerIP = “127.0.0.1″
‘ —— END CONFIGURATION ———
set objLocator = CreateObject(“WbemScripting.SWbemLocator”)
set objWMI = objLocator.ConnectServer(“”, “root/snmp/localhost”)
set objNamedValueSet = CreateObject(“WbemScripting.SWbemNamedValueSet”)
objNamedValueSet.Add “AgentAddress”, strComputerIP
objNamedValueSet.Add “AgentReadCommunityName”, “public”
objNamedValueSet.Add “AgentWriteCommunityName”, “public”
WScript.Echo ” Proto Local Address Foreign Address State”
set colTCPConns = objWMI.Instancesof(“SNMP_RFC1213_MIB_tcpConnTable”,, _ objNamedValueSet ) for each objConn in colTCPConns WScript.echo ” TCP ” & objConn.tcpConnLocalAddress & “:” & _ objConn.tcpConnLocalPort & _ ” ” & objConn.tcpConnRemAddress & “:” & _ objConn.tcpConnRemPort & ” ” & objConn.tcpConnState next  set colUDPConns = objWMI.Instancesof(“SNMP_RFC1213_MIB_tcpConnTable “,, _ objNamedValueSet ) for each objConn in colUDPConns WScript.echo ” UDP ” & objConn.udpLocalAddress & “:” & _ objConn.udpLocalPort & ” *:*” next
Oke, Semoga Membantu